At least five worshippers were shot dead on Friday morning when armed bandits attacked a mosque in Yandoto village, Tsafe Local Government Area of Zamfara State.
Witnesses said the gunmen stormed the mosque during early morning prayers, opened fire indiscriminately, and abducted an unspecified number of worshippers before fleeing into the forest.
Several others sustained gunshot wounds.
Residents, described the incident as “barbaric and inhuman,” adding that some of the injured victims are currently receiving treatment at nearby hospitals.
Spokesperson for the Zamfara State Police Command, DSP Yazid Abubakar, said he had not yet been briefed by the Divisional Police Officer in charge of Tsafe.
The assault has left the community in shock and comes barely a week after a similar attack in Gidan Turbe village, also in Tsafe LGA, where about 40 worshippers were abducted during dawn prayers.
